Oster Turbo A5 Clipper Problem
I did this about a year ago with no problem but I'll be darned if I can do it today, must have been lucky. I took off the size 10 blade, no problem. Trying to install the 5/8 and it will not go on. Try to install the 10 and it won't go either after an hour of trying.
Directions say:
Turn motor on; insert blade on tongue fully then snap the blade into place.
I don't know, neither will 'snap' on. Any ideas?

I feel so stupid. When you remove the blade you have to pull it up to about a 45° angle, (which I didn't do) then the spring-loaded tongue will stay up. Slide the blade off, slide the new one on and snap it back down in place. Takes 2 seconds.
Big spring on the tongue, you have to use a screw driver to pry it back up.
